Description

The vulnerability allows a remote attacker to compromise the affected system.

The vulnerability exists due to the application does not check if the file in the archive is a symbolic link when extracting it. A remote attacker can pass a specially crafted file to the application and overwrite arbitrary files on the system. Successful exploitation of the vulnerability may allow an attacker to compromise the affected system.

Vulnerable software versions

Archive_Tar: 1.0 - 1.4.13
